Working principle of Rotary kiln burner
Most burners of the Rotary kiln pass through the kiln head cover, extend into the kiln head barrel, and heat the materials to the required temperature through flame and radiation. The burner of Rotary kiln has many forms, such as coal injection pipe, oil spray gun, gas nozzle, etc., depending on the combustion type. When the reaction temperature is low, a combustion chamber is set up next to the kiln hood to send hot flue gas into the kiln for heating
The burner of Rotary kiln has the following functions:
1. Increase the mixing of coal powder and combustion air to increase combustion speed and ensure complete and stable combustion of fuel.
2. Increase the means to adjust the air volume and speed of each channel, making the flame shape and temperature adjustment flexible and convenient, suitable for clinker calcination.
3. The burner has a long service life.
4. Protect the kiln lining materials and extend the service life of the kiln lining.
5. Stabilize the quality of clinker and increase system output.
6. Simple structure, easy maintenance and replacement, reducing system operation time caused by burner failures.
7. Try to reduce the primary air volume as much as possible, increase the use of high-temperature secondary air, and improve the utilization rate of heat recovery from clinker.
8. The system resistance should be as low as possible to reduce the power consumption of the primary fan.
9. It can reduce the emission of harmful substances, especially NOx.
10. Low grade fuel can be used to enhance the comprehensive utilization of fuel, reduce equipment prices and maintenance costs.
